    As en Environment Officer what are the steps for establishing new cement plant in rajasthan where there is no any sensitive issue except ground water…
  • Dear Mr. Ashish,

    Please mention your capacity of cement plant.

    1) If plant capacity (production capacity) is > or equal to 1.0 million tonnes/annum, that project is falls under Category "A" as per EIA Notification & Require to take Environmental Clearance (EC) from Ministry of Environment & Forests (MoEF), Delhi.
    2) If plant capacity (production capacity) is < 1.0 million tonnes/annum, that project is falls under Category "B" & Require to take EC from MoEF.

    3) Project location should not fall with in 10 Km of any Protected Areas & Eco-sensitive areas etc, If project falls with in 10 Km radius (if there is no declared Eco-sensitive Zone around NP/WLS/PA), then you have to take NBWL clearance.

    To get EC, Major issues may as follow:
    1) To conduct Public Hearing
    2) To take approval for GW abstraction from CGWA.
